It's simple to clean

Electric fires don't require chimney sweeping or any type of combustion, which means they're a lot cleaner than fireplaces that generate an ash. To keep your white freestanding electric fire looking new, you only need to clean the exterior surfaces and interior with a moist cloth or paper towel. It's easy to put together

The MagikFlame electric fireplace range includes a range of wall-mounted models that are simple to install. The main difference between these fireplaces and conventional chimney or gas fires is that a wall-mounted electric fireplace stand fireplace doesn't require the installation of a flue or a connection to the central heating system, meaning that there's a lot less work involved when installing one of these models.

Most electric fireplaces mounted on walls come with a simple-to-read manual that will provide you with all the information you require to begin. It is recommended that you go through the manual a few times before you begin assembling the fireplace. This will ensure that you are following the correct instructions, and setting up the fireplace in a correct manner.

When you're ready to begin working on the installation, ensure that you use a spirit level and a pencil to mark the area on the wall where you plan to fix the bracket. You may want to drill an exploratory hole into the wall in a hidden space prior to starting. This will help you determine whether the wall is suitable to hang a fire.

After you've marked the area in which you'll need to place the bracket, you'll need to drill holes in it - and these must be large enough to hold rawl plugs. Once you've done this you're now able to move on to the next stage of the process.

It's simple to maintain

In contrast to traditional fireplaces which may require significant maintenance work, electric fires do not. With the exception of the light bulbs which must be replaced every two years the electric fire that is freestanding will be good to go for as long as you own it. It's always recommended to replace all the bulbs at the same time, because this will reduce the amount of times you'll have to do this in the future.

It's also a good idea to dust your electric flame effect fires freestanding fire and its components, as this will help keep it looking its best. It is recommended to dust your electric fire and its parts about every two or three times per week, depending on the frequency of use. If you do notice any signs of wear and tear on the parts, it's advisable to consult the manual of your manufacturer for advice on how to replace the parts. More complicated problems, like frequent electrical problems or malfunctioning heaters, should be left to experts with the necessary technical knowledge and expertise. This will ensure that there isn't any unnecessary damage or voiding of warranties.

When installing an electric fireplace, it is crucial to ensure that the fire is at a minimum of 3 feet away from combustible materials. It is also important to ensure that the place is near enough to a power outlet so that it can be easily connected and shut off. If you're planning to hide the plug socket behind your fireplace, be sure that it doesn't block any other sockets as this could create an ignition risk.

When choosing an electric fireplace suite, you must take into account the running costs. You can use the power rating of your appliance to determine how much it will cost to run. The higher the kW, the more heat it will generate, however it could also add to your electric bills. Other factors that could affect the price of your electricity bill include your electricity tariff and the length of time you use it.

Find features that can allow you to save money on your electric fireplace suite. Many electric fires come with thermostats, which can be used to regulate usage and turn the appliance off when a certain temperature has been attained or after a certain amount of time. This is a great way to cut your energy costs and reduce the carbon footprint. Most electric fires have the flame-only option which only uses the effect of a flame, not heating.
